IOI94 房间问题
head:=1; tail:=0;
while tail<head do begin
inc(tail);
for k:=1 to n do
if k方向可扩展 then begin
inc(head);
list[head].x:=list[tail].x+dx[k]; {扩展出新结点list[head]}
list[head].y:=list[tail].y+dy[k];
处理新结点list[head];
end;
end;
十三、BFS框架
最新推荐文章于 2024-06-12 23:07:56 发布